Manual timekeeping methods require attorneys to actively start and stop timers or log hours after the fact, which leads to forgotten tasks and incomplete records. Attorneys may also avoid logging time if they lose track of their activities during a hectic day, choosing to estimate time worked instead.

An attorney licensed in Florida cant automatically practice in California or New York. However, many lawyers are interested in building a multi-state legal practice, whether for personal, professional, or financial reasons. Get free e-book Law licenses in the United States are regulated at the state level.

Attorneys who wait until the end of the day to record their time lose 10-15% of their billable hours , and those who wait until the end of the week lose 25%!
